1)
Theroretical starting value; corresponds to the pressure value generated by the piston (by its own weight). To optimise the operating characteristics more weights
should be loaded.
2)
The lowest pressure change value that is reached based on the standard weight set. A fine weight set is also available for lower values.
3)
The accuracy is in reference to the measurement value, from 10% of the measurement range. A fixed error is considered in the lower area in reference to 10% of
the area.
4)
Measurement uncertainty assuming reference conditions (room temperature 20°C, air pressure 1013 mbar, relative humidity 40 %). Corrections may be required for
use without CalibratorUnit.
